Off the western banks of the Hudson River is Newburgh, a historic city about 60 miles north of New York City. Newburgh has easy access to the surrounding areas via the interstate or public transit. The Stewart International Airport is located right outside of the city limits making travel accessible.
Because of Newburgh’s role in the American Revolution, the town has many historically significant sights like the Washington Headquarters House, the David Crawford House, the New York State Armory, and several other must-see sights. Historical landmarks aren’t the only attraction to this area. There are scenic parks like the Unico Park, located off the shore of the Hudson River, and Delano-Hitch Park.
There are many education options in this city. The Newburgh Enlarged City School District is the public school system that serves this area.

What Are Walk Score®, Transit Score®, and Bike Score® Ratings?
Walk Score® measures the walkability of any address. Transit Score® measures access to public transit. Bike Score® measures the bikeability of any address.
What is a Sound Score Rating?
A Sound Score Rating aggregates noise caused by vehicle traffic, airplane traffic and local sources
